Yes Henk, i read the same somewhere as well, but i have no idea where and would love to find some source material on the subject.
There is a reference in Frey, The Kris (third edition), page 74, caption for figure 31 which shows a similar scabbard and describes it as a 'carved wood Barong dance kris'. Beyond this I haven't personally seen any references.
